【虚拟机的作用有哪些为何要用虚拟机】在当今的IT技术环境中,虚拟机已经成为一项非常重要的工具。无论是企业、开发者还是普通用户,都可以通过使用虚拟机来提升效率、降低成本和增强系统的灵活性。下面我们将从虚拟机的主要作用以及为什么需要使用虚拟机两个方面进行总结,并以表格形式展示。
一、虚拟机的主要作用
序号 | 作用名称 | 详细说明 |
1 | 资源利用率高 | 虚拟机可以在同一台物理服务器上运行多个操作系统,提高硬件资源的利用率。 |
2 | 系统隔离性强 | 每个虚拟机都是独立的,一个虚拟机的故障不会影响到其他虚拟机或主机系统。 |
3 | 环境一致性 | 开发、测试和部署环境可以保持一致,减少因环境差异导致的问题。 |
4 | 快速部署与恢复 | 可以快速创建、复制和恢复虚拟机,提高系统部署和灾难恢复的效率。 |
5 | 支持多操作系统 | 在一台物理机上同时运行多种操作系统,便于跨平台开发和测试。 |
6 | 降低硬件成本 | 减少对多台物理服务器的需求,从而节省硬件采购和维护成本。 |
7 | 安全性高 | 虚拟机可以用于安全测试、沙箱环境等,避免对真实系统造成风险。 |
二、为何要使用虚拟机
序号 | 原因 | 详细说明 |
1 | 提高工作效率 | 开发者可以在同一个机器上运行多个不同的开发环境,无需频繁切换系统。 |
2 | 降低运维复杂度 | 通过集中管理多个虚拟机,简化了系统维护和配置工作。 |
3 | 支持灵活扩展 | 根据业务需求快速增加或减少虚拟机数量,适应业务变化。 |
4 | 实现测试自动化 | 在虚拟化环境中可以轻松搭建测试环境,支持持续集成和自动化测试流程。 |
5 | 保障数据安全 | 虚拟机可以作为独立的“沙盒”环境,用于测试不稳定的软件或代码,避免对主系统造成破坏。 |
6 | 支持云计算平台 | 虚拟化是云计算的基础,许多云服务提供商依赖虚拟机技术来提供弹性计算资源。 |
7 | 便于学习与实验 | 学生和初学者可以通过虚拟机学习不同操作系统和网络配置,而不影响实际系统。 |
总结
虚拟机作为一种重要的虚拟化技术,已经在各行各业中得到了广泛应用。它不仅提高了资源利用率,还增强了系统的安全性、灵活性和可管理性。无论是企业级应用还是个人学习,虚拟机都能提供强大的支持。因此,了解虚拟机的作用并合理使用它,对于提升工作效率和优化IT架构具有重要意义。